エクセルを読み込み、値の入っている範囲に罫線を引くスクリプトを以下に示します。 sheet_border.py ''' sheet_border.py purpose: read xlsx and set border automatically '''importopenpyxlasxlfromopenpyxl.styles.bordersimportBorder,Side# set input file nameinputfile='test.xlsx'side=Side(style=...
はじめにOpenpyxlを使って、エクセルを読み込み、マージされたセルをどのように扱うのかについてメモを残しておきます。今回はこのようなエクセルデータを使用しました。Excelデータを読み込むimport openpyxl# エクセエルファイルを指定し、読み込みたいシート名を指定exce
Anaconda プロンプトで、Excel リーダーをインストールします (ダウンロードした Excel データ ファイルで xlrd が動作しない場合があることに注意してください)。 Bash pip install openpyxl Visual Studio Code で、すべてのコードとデータを格納するために作成したローカル フォルダ...
pandasではread_excel()を使用して、DataFrameに変換します(ちなみに読み込む際にOpenPyXLを使用しています)。 DataFrameのままで各要素にアクセスするととんでもなく遅いので一度numpyのndarrayに変換し、そこから全要素を抽出します。 このあたりはデータによってはpandasのメソッド等を使用するこ...
fromopenpyxlimportload_workbookfromPILimportImagefromioimportBytesIOdefsave_picture_from_cell(excel_path,sheet_name,cell,output_path):wb=load_workbook(excel_path)sheet=wb[sheet_name]# 指定したセルにあるPicturesを取得pictures_in_cell=[picforpicinsheet._imagesifpic.anchor==cell]foridx,pictureinenume...
openpyxl==3.0.10 outcome==1.2.0 packaging==21.3 pandas==1.5.2 pefile==2022.5.30 Pillow==9.3.0 playsound==1.3.0 pluggy==1.0.0 proglog==0.1.10 proto-plus==1.22.3 protobuf==4.21.12 pyasn1==0.4.8 pyasn1-modules==0.2.8 PyAudio==0.2.12 pycparser==2.21 pydantic==2.2.0 pydantic-...
matchering- 自動化されたリファレンスオーディオマスタリングライブラリ。 mingus- MIDI ファイルと再生をサポートする高度な音楽理論と表記パッケージ. pyAudioAnalysis- 音声特徴抽出、分類、セグメンテーションおよびその応用 pydub- シンプルで簡単な高レベルのインターフェイスでオーディ...
読み込んだエクセルには、\n、¥n、\u0020などエスケープシーケンスが入った文字が多く入っている。df=pd.read_excel(filepaths[0],engine='openpyxl')...dfに対しての色々な処理(省略)...# test.csvとして出力 encodingに"shift-jis"を指定。上と同じ。df.to_csv("test.csv",encoding="...